Rainbow Parrot Fish Habitat Requirements
Creating the ideal rainbow parrot fish habitat is crucial for their health and well-being. They thrive in environments resembling their natural habitats, which include freshwater rivers and lakes. The setup should focus on replicating the conditions found in natural ecosystems, including adequate water temperature and quality. Ideally, the water temperature should range between 75°F and 80°F, with a pH level between 7.0 and 8.5. Adequate filtration is also essential; choosing the right rainbow parrot fish filtration system can help maintain clean and suitable water conditions.
Optimal Water Conditions
Maintaining optimal water conditions is vital for the health and longevity of rainbow parrot fish. Regular water changes, typically 10-15% weekly, help eliminate contaminants and provide fresh nutrients. It’s also important to monitor your aquarium’s water conditions continuously. Consider investing in a quality aquarium water testing kit to keep track of pH levels and ammonia concentrations. This proactive approach not only prevents diseases but also enhances the general health of the aquatic life in your tank.
Tank Setup Essentials
A proper rainbow parrot fish tank setup involves not just the basics of water but also how you arrange your tank. Aquatic plants not only provide oxygen but also shelter for your fish, contributing to their behavior. Include a variety of tough plants, like Java Fern or Anubias, which can withstand the parrot fish’s nibbling habit. Additionally, ensuring the tank is spacious with decorative hiding spots will reduce stress and aggression, promoting a harmonious tank environment.
Rainbow Parrot Fish Diet and Feeding
Understanding the nutritional requirements of rainbow parrot fish is vital for their growth and vibrant appearance. They are omnivores, which means their diet should include a balanced mixture of proteins, plant matter, and vitamins. High-quality pellets or flakes designed for omnivorous fish effectively meet their feeding schedule.
Best Food for Rainbow Parrot Fish
The best food for rainbow parrot fish includes high-protein pellets supplemented with meaty options, such as bloodworms or brine shrimp. Vegetables like zucchini, spinach, and peas should also be part of their weekly diet to ensure they receive adequate fiber and vitamins. A well-balanced diet will help maintain their stunning coloration and optimize their growth rate, enabling a hardy and vigorous lifestyle. Feed them 2-3 times a day, offering only what they can consume in a few minutes.

Rainbow Parrot Fish Breeding Insights
Breeding rainbow parrot fish can be a delightful experience for an aquarist. Understanding the breeding conditions necessary for successful spawning is central to this process. They prefer spawning in well-planted tanks with clean, stable water to mimic their natural environment.
Breeding Tips for Success
To successfully breed rainbow parrot fish, create a separate breeding tank with adequate space, plants, and clean water. Implement a gentle filtration system to protect the eggs from strong currents. Temperature plays a key role; maintain a slightly higher temperature of around 80°F to inspire breeding behavior. Once spawning occurs, be prepared to separate the parents from their eggs as they can consume them. This practice ensures higher survival rates for the fry.

Common Diseases and Treatment Options
Rainbow parrot fish are susceptible to several diseases common in freshwater species. Ich (white spot disease) and fin rot are frequent issues associated with poor water quality and stress. Regular monitoring of their environment and immediate treatment can keep these health issues at bay. For instance, using a high-quality anti-ich medication can effectively eliminate the parasite.
